LoginSignup
7
7

More than 5 years have passed since last update.

pwgenでのパスワード生成と一括変更

Posted at

現在全サーバ、全ユーザでパスワードがユニークなシステムを担当してます。(他にはない?)
構築後時は簡単なパスワードを設定しているのですが、本番運用前に一気全台に変更します。
Qiita初投降のテストということでお手柔らかなネタ。

  • pwgenのインストール
sudo yum install -y pwgen
sudo which pwgen
  • オプションつけずに実行するとパスワードがたくさん作成されます
sudo pwgen
PeeThie2 ooCee0Ri eiNgahs3 Yoo0yeig ceech6Ap ooth7ieX aong1Quo eicheiT5
Uo3ahk1C pie4loPh Aitie2fi atee6ieJ aeFufie1 ohquaR5e sho1Fie7 raipie7K
tha7Ohgu xae6eeGh uyoiZ6me roorei3F AetiCh4u qua3ooLi Osh6maPh eimooTh8
noopah9I iejiGu4i ia9aiWu2 eiNahl9S aeHoh4oh edie8IiD vu9Ruch5 waich2Su
uP4aj4Ai Voh1waiz uTh5lee1 ieP1Ophi fieKai3Y ToQu8Cee Vae7eeng eeCee9zi
hoo6ieWe Ij7Xie1D aajooD6t Aed6phei uTev1ECa eeWah8oh eez9Aa2i ahHo2Mah
xieGhoo2 Otoip3sh eew6aQui yeiLoo9i Kequaiy1 uL4chah9 si9Givai Ukoh5atu
Mau1aeta ooc2Uso7 yuh4Duha eeBoh3ah Oop3uCoh ohamoo5G ieg3Dei9 Oongei7D
waiHae9e ACaes6th ohthe2Wi aiS4meef ohKuQu7d Zaet7ach ogh1ooJe koNgie3u
Ee6pheiy aech7Ain ieM5ael8 laeD4yie Ieyai5ud ieva1Ohk Ahgo6cha aiRi0ua9
eon4dahV ULai4vae ahBeez2d kee0neK0 zo1ohLie eijeeF0u soqu3Phi ub0Chohr
ieteiM7x eeThohj9 cae6Weez iNao4muo Ohquas5i aD0caeka xohZ4Gei Och0choo
Uzoe8che chiequ3I vo4Powov faitae8S Chohhuu1 Omu9eepo UoJoh0th chae1ohF
eiX0gai5 aiHii4Oh ohFie5oo go1uu1eM Ziequoh9 woGe1shi bei6raeL Oih1shoh
eg9ohk9V Pagie3ah Kie6Neij Fu6aiSho Maec3dae IuV4echa saiR2eis ego6Hiel
eThahs2z dai9shaL eikohV7R meZir2el UChu7eis tac7Shoo ueS8ihoj Imei3ii4
Rah0Eich tee0Deis Phaesie2 eet3wu7D eeT2aiy5 Wa8Fipho ieD8oos7 Ke4eibox
Rashah4x cu0Nohbi Aruju4ui zauKa4Ee riejo8Ai ooCh9aim Yies9tuw Xee5yuuc
Ugievah8 Yai2GaiS queuy6Vi kohk8Ual Of2quaoh kah4Phee aeni8eiJ aiPhee4u
Ahg3xooc Bai4jie7 eiyii0uH Iex7ceeg eija7AeB iemi7aeP uoNgai1o Urei4aht
  • オプションを使うこともできます(例では8文字のパスワードを1つ作成)
sudo pwgen 8 1
Ief4lo3e
  • 下記のようなサーバ台数分ファイルを作成します
websv001.dat
root:PeeThie2
user1:Uo3ahk1C
user2:tha7Ohgu
  • chpasswdで変更(ssh鍵交換済み)
sudo ssh websv001 chpasswd < websv001.dat

これらをshellで組み込むことにより数百台のサーバの全ユーザパスワードを数分で変更できます。

以上メモ。

7
7
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
7
7